fine art insurers specialize in the insurance coverage of artworks, including paintings, sculptures, antiques, and other valuable collections. These insurers cater to a wide range of clients, including private collectors, museums, galleries, and art dealers. Their comprehensive coverage provides protection against unforeseen risks, such as fire, theft, natural disasters, and accidental damage.

One of the primary services offered by fine art insurers is risk assessment. Insurers evaluate the value and condition of artworks to determine the appropriate insurance coverage. This process involves expert appraisers who assess factors like the artist’s reputation, historical significance, medium, condition, and rarity. By thoroughly assessing the artwork, insurers can accurately determine its value and help clients choose the most suitable insurance plan.

fine art insurers offer various types of insurance policies tailored to meet the unique needs of clients. These policies may include all-risk coverage, which protects artworks against all forms of damage and loss, as well as named peril coverage, which covers only specified risks. Additionally, fine art insurers provide coverage during the transportation of artworks, whether it be across the country or internationally. This specialized coverage ensures that artworks are protected throughout their entire journey.

The process of filing a claim with fine art insurers is streamlined and efficient. In the unfortunate event that an artwork sustains damage or is stolen, insurers work closely with clients to ensure a swift resolution. Prior to filing a claim, thorough documentation of the artwork, including photographs, provenance papers, and appraisals, is essential. fine art insurers guide their clients through this process, providing necessary expertise and support to expedite the claim and reach a fair settlement.

Working with fine art insurers not only provides peace of mind but also fosters a sense of trust. Insurers build lasting relationships with their clients, understanding both their collection and their specific needs. Such insurers often make recommendations to enhance security measures, including installing alarms, employing specialized art handlers, and implementing climate control systems. These suggestions aim to mitigate potential risks and provide an added layer of protection.

In recent years, fine art insurers have faced the challenge of keeping pace with the changing dynamics of the art world. The skyrocketing prices of artworks, the emergence of new art markets, and technological advancements have posed new risks for insuring fine art. In response, insurers have adapted to these changes, offering innovative solutions to cover evolving risks. For instance, some insurers now provide coverage for cyber risks, forgery, and restoration-related damages.

Furthermore, fine art insurers collaborate with a network of specialists, including art conservators, restorers, and security consultants, to enhance their offerings. By partnering with experts from various fields, insurers can keep abreast of the latest developments in art conservation, security, and authentication. This collaboration ensures that artworks remain protected against emerging risks and receive the best care when needed.
